Simha to come on April 9

Balakrishna's film Simha's release date has been announced well in advance. The film, according to its producer, will be released on April 9, as a summer gift. From today, climax scenes will be shot in Hyderabad. The unit will take a flight to foreign countries to picturise three songs from the 20th.

The film is directed by Boyapati Sreenu. The director has said that Balakrishna will be seen in an interesting role in the film. His diction, accent and acting style are all going to be new. As the film's working title Simha has got huge response from the audience and fans of the star, the producers have decided to go ahead with it. The makers say that Balayya will be seen in a new avatar in the film. The actor is coming in a never-seen-before performance.

Nayanatara is paired opposite Balakrishna. Sneha Ullal and Namitha are the other heroines. Stun Shiva, Ram-Lakshman's action will be one of the high points of the film, says Boyapati. Songs are choreographed by Prem Rakshit.

Chakri is composing the music. It is expected that the film will be a huge hit in the career of Balayya. The producer, Mr. Kiriti said, "This one is a costly film in our banner. I think this film will be a sensational hit in Balakrishna's career. We found a wonderful subject."
